> > hi Marnie and Aiden,
> >
> > I'm writing the fortnight report in point form and I hope this will
> useful
> > everybody to go through it
> > easily.
> >
> > 1. Started coding for Gsoc in the first week and reused some of the code
> > I wrote when I'm experimenting the project.
> > 2.Wrote some more code for reading command when we give commands with
> > arguments.(code to read options separately with option values)
> > (ex: ./qpid-admin -h localhost -p 3434)
> > 3.Found a library to support for the GNU ReadLine and start developing
> the
> > CLI using that
> > library.
> > 4.Since I used some previously written JMX code I was able to connect to
> > the
> > remote broker
> > once user give appropriate commands.
> > 5. Designed a class diagram to include new commands to interactive mode,
> > and
> > implemented it and added two
> > basic commands to the command line.(but didn't implemented the logic for
> > those commands,when you type those
> > commands it will just print some text)I spent sometime
> > 6.Created ant build for the CLI and committed code for the repository
> > created in google code project
> > according to the advice given by Aiden.(Thanks Aiden for the help)
> > 7. Started writing some test cases.
> > 8. Now Implementing the business logic of following commands.
> >        list
> >        info
